以前,学习原子的探索者开发板,有STM32F407ZGT6开发板,现在想学习阿波罗开发板,但手头没有F429开发板,于是,想把STM32F429芯片替换为STM32F407芯片,本以为没有什么难度,但是替换后发下,还是有一些问题的,经过一段时间折腾,最终还是成功替换了。在此记录一下,也希望有相同需求的朋友可以少走弯路。
废话少说,直接上正确答案
需要更改的地方如下
1 主控芯片替换
2 文件替换
3 程序里的一些功能禁用
4 修改时钟频率
5 一些用到的IO引脚更改
这些注意到了,基本更换就成功了。
以下就是更改过程截图